Transaction 34386985a3645cf8507d2bf6c53d074443a7236cc3ee267702af18dea90e4d09
1 Input
1 Output
-
34386985a3645cf8507d2bf6c53d074443a7236cc3ee267702af18dea90e4d09:0
- value
- 712392
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cbd4c8fba2887908e57716552ff1fc2924ad3895 OP_EQUAL
- address
- 3LGn1412TwdnttpkForuFSfgydHvE8HfQd